Department of Basic Education Minister Angie Motshekga outlines her department’s matric exams readiness plan.

DBE’s director for Examination and Assessment Priscilla Ogunbanjo said the 2021 cohort was a much larger group, with 735,676 full-time candidates, while the number of part-time candidates stands at 128,451.

She said of the 11,000 exam centres, 6,870 were for full-time writing and 4,130 for part-time.
